Yes, many Sciences scholarships are open to international students. However, it's essential to check the specific eligibility criteria for each scholarship, as some may have restrictions.
Sciences scholarships are financial awards designed to support students pursuing degrees in various scientific fields, such as biology, chemistry, physics, and environmental science. These scholarships can help cover tuition, fees, and other educational expenses.
To increase your chances of winning a Sciences scholarship, focus on crafting a strong application, including a compelling personal statement, obtaining strong letters of recommendation, and meeting all eligibility requirements.
While many Sciences scholarships do consider GPA as a factor, not all require a high GPA. Some scholarships may focus on other aspects, such as personal statements or letters of recommendation.
Yes, many Sciences scholarships are legitimate and offered by reputable organizations, universities, and foundations. It's important to research each scholarship to ensure its credibility.
Eligibility criteria for Sciences scholarships can vary widely but often include factors such as academic performance, field of study, financial need, and sometimes extracurricular involvement or community service.
Sciences scholarships typically cover tuition fees, textbooks, lab fees, and sometimes living expenses. The specific coverage can vary by scholarship.
